We include the lowest-lying octet- and decuplet-baryons into partially quenched chiral perturbation theory. Perturbing about the chiral limit of the graded SU(6|3)_L x SU(6|3)_R flavor group of partially quenched QCD, we compute the leading one-loop contributions to the octet-baryon masses, magnetic moments and matrix elements of isovector twist-2 operators. We work in the isospin limit and keep two of the three sea quarks degenerate. The usefulness of the non-unique extension of the electric charge matrix and the isovector twist-2 operators from QCD to partially quenched QCD is discussed.
